#3a3554 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a3554 is composed of 22.7% red, 20.8%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31% cyan, 36.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 249.7 degrees, a saturation of 22.6% and a lightness of 26.9%. #3a3554 color hex could be obtained by blending #746aa8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3a3554 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#3a3554 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a3554 has RGB values of R:58, G:53,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.31, M:0.37,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3814740.

Shades and Tints of #3a3554
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08070c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3a3554
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#414049 is the less saturated color, while #160089 is the most saturated one.
